Located within the Patuxent River Park, the Patuxent Rural Life Museums are a collection of late 19th century and early 20th century historic structures and buildings dedicated to preserving the heritage of southern Prince George's County. These include the Duvall Tool Museum with farm tools and household products from the 19th century, a Sears Roebuck and Company 1923 Simplex sectional house, blacksmith and tack shop, tobacco farming museum, and the 1880 Duckett Log Cabin, a tenant farmer's log house.
